Junior Cyber Product Owner

The Junior Cyber Product Owner supports the delivery and management of cybersecurity products and services across the organisation. Working with product owners, security engineers, and stakeholders, the role helps define product requirements, prioritise features, and ensure that security solutions meet business needs and compliance standards. This position is key in coordinating day-to-day activities, tracking progress, and maintaining alignment between technical teams and business objectives.

What You’ll Do
  • Support defining and delivering cyber security products and services in line with the organisation’s strategy and objectives
  • Help maintain product backlogs, ensuring security features and improvements are clearly defined, prioritised, and tracked
  • Assist in developing product roadmaps and release plans, contributing to the timely delivery of security capabilities
  • Work closely with cyber engineering, architecture and compliance to understand technical requirements and translate them into actions
  • Actively engage with business stakeholders and third party suppliers to communicate our product strategy and the benefits its brings BA’s security posture
  • Contribute to stakeholder communication by preparing updates, progress reports, and presentations for product reviews and governance meetings
  • Gather feedback from users and stakeholders to inform continuous improvement of security products and services
  • Collaborate with other product owners and teams to ensure consistent security practices and alignment across related products
Skills, Capabilities & Experience
  • Strong understanding of cybersecurity principles, frameworks, and domains (e.g. NIST, ISO 27001), including cloud security, identity management, and vulnerability management
  • Experience working with or across cloud platforms such as AWS, Azure, or GCP, ideally with a focus on security controls and architecture
  • Demonstrated ability to translate business objectives into technical product requirements and deliver measurable outcomes
  • Strong organisational sk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ities and track progress effectively
  • Analytical mindset with attention to detail and an ability to identify risks, dependencies, and improvement opportunities
  • Excellent communication and collaboration skills, comfortable working across technical and non-technical teams
  • Proactive and curious approach to learning new technologies, tools, and ways of working
  • Basic understanding of product management concepts, such as product lifecycle, value delivery, and stakeholder engagement
What We Offer

We believe that all the people who work with us should feel valued for the part they play. It’s one of the reasons our rewards go far beyond a competitive salary.

From the day you join us, you’ll get access to brilliant staff travel benefits including unlimited basic and premium standby tickets on British Airways flights. You’ll also receive up to 30 discounted ‘Hotline’ airfares per year for yourself, friends, and family.
